Hello,

Thanks to spacewalk-debian-sync.pl , my Ubuntu hosts are successfully
checking in with SpaceWalk.  Here is the issue:
-In SpaceWalk GUI, I select an Ubuntu host and "upgrade packages"
-The updates install and a green check appears by the system - 0 packages
available.
-On the system, apt-get -u upgrade shows 22 package upgrades available:

root at NUSTWPAPPTST02:/home/admin-tbwa# apt-get -u upgrade
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
Calculating upgrade... Done
The following packages will be upgraded:
  bind9-host bsdutils dnsutils file gcc-4.9-base iputils-ping
  iputils-tracepath language-pack-en libbind9-90 libdns100 libevent-2.0-5
  libgcc1 libisc95 libisccc90 libisccfg90 liblwres90 libmagic1 ntpdate
  python3-distupgrade python3-update-manager ubuntu-release-upgrader-core
  update-manager-core
22 upgraded, 0 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.
Need to get 1,834 kB of archives.
After this operation, 545 kB of additional disk space will be used.
Do you want to continue? [Y/n] n
Abort.

Do I need to create another Ubuntu channel to cover these packages?  Here
is my crontab -e contents on the Spacewalk server:

0 23 * * * spacewalk-debian-sync.pl --username admin-spacewalk --password
gDl64AiKK13ad --channel trusty-security --url '
http://gb.arch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/dists/trusty-security/main/binary-amd64/
'

30 23  * * * spacewalk-debian-sync.pl --username admin-spacewalk --password
gDl64AiKK13ad --channel trusty-updates --url '
http://gb.arch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/dists/trusty-updates/main/binary-amd64/'

0 0 * * * spacewalk-debian-sync.pl --username admin-spacewalk --password
gDl64AiKK13ad --channel trusty --url '
http://gb.arch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/dists/trusty/main/binary-amd64/'
